A new global standard shell has been released
Our first step into the global market is a jacket and pants made with the 3-layer waterproof and breathable material "Täsmä." The design was created by a Swiss designer who co-developed the AMAUTI backpack. While maintaining our development philosophy of selecting appropriate materials, cutting that faithfully accommodates joint range of motion, and emphasizing ventilation, we've added a touch of Western influences. Our unchanging philosophy is "Functional Beauty." A product's distinctive appearance is always functional. The angled front zipper is inherited from the TSURUGI JACKET. The three-dimensional cut that doesn't impair shoulder range of motion is also shared. The longer length reflects Western trends, and zippers are located on both sides for smooth leg lift when hiking. Like other shells, the overall low profile utilizes extensive laser cutting and ultrasonic welding. This marks the beginning of TETON BROS.'s new challenge.

Maintenance Guide
Use a neutral detergent and do not use fabric softener or bleach (detergents containing fabric softener will reduce the water repellency).
Please close all zippers and Velcro fasteners before washing.
Rinse at least twice
Do not use the spin-dry function of the washing machine as this may damage the fabric or cause damage to the washing machine itself.
Do not tumble dry or dry clean
After washing, immediately reshape the garment and dry it in a well-ventilated, shady place.
If the water-repellent properties have deteriorated, iron the garment using a pressing cloth (low temperature setting).







FEATURES
-
angle zipper
The double-slider zipper, which opens wide from the neck to the side, is inherited from the TSURUGI JACKET, providing maximum ventilation and ease of putting on and taking off. -
Hood Construction
The hood is designed for use with a helmet and can be adjusted vertically and horizontally to fit with or without a helmet. -
Zippered hem
This zipper ensures leg movement when hiking uphill. It is aligned with the side zipper on the GLOBAL PANT, improving ventilation efficiency. -
Laser Ventilation
The upper back is equipped with a permanently open ventilation system made of overlapping fabric. -
Inner pocket
Inside the front zipper is a mesh pocket that is convenient for storing valuables. -
Hem stopper
The drawcord stopper at the hem is located at the center front, rather than on the side, to avoid interference with gear set in the gear loops when wearing a harness.

Tasm
This next-generation waterproof and breathable material was developed in collaboration with Toray. It features an electrospun ESP membrane, which sprays multiple layers of microscopic polyurethane fibers. The multiple layers of microscopic mesh block moisture while allowing physical ventilation. This makes it "breathable" rather than "breathable." Another distinctive feature is its soft feel, which is hard to believe for a waterproof and breathable material. The outer fabric is made of high-strength nylon, combining durability and lightness. Mechanical stretch provides ample flexibility despite being 100% nylon. The lining is made of a moisture-wicking, quick-drying 20-denier knit backer, combining a supple texture with high functionality, resulting in a well-balanced material with high waterproofness and breathability.
If you wash it yourself, please use a neutral detergent. Never use fabric softener or bleach. When washing, always wash by hand and gently press the garment. Do not use the hand wash cycle on a washing machine.
After washing, rinse thoroughly to remove any remaining detergent. If detergent remains, the water-repellent properties will be reduced. (Surfactants are substances that bind water and oil, so if detergent remains on the fabric, it will significantly reduce the water-repellent properties of the fabric surface.)
The same applies if the surface fabric is clogged with tiny particles of dirt, and particles remaining in the gaps in the fabric often cause a decrease in water repellency and water to seep in. After rinsing, dry in the shade and iron when half-dry, but do so at a low temperature and take care not to unravel the fabric. Do not use a dryer.
